I rise to join Senators Cardin and Schatz in introducing the Energy Efficiency Tax Incentives Act. This bill has been drafted cooperatively, and my colleagues have been especially accommodating of changes requested by California's experts. I thank them for their hard work on this bill. This legislation revises and extends energy efficiency tax incentives for homes, commercial buildings, and industrial facilities. The bill continues the effort for energy efficiency improvements that I began with Senator Bob Smith of New Hampshire in 2001. I was proud to pass that legislation with Senator Snowe in 2005. The Energy Efficiency Tax Incentives Act builds on that law by reforming tax code incentives to implement a performance-based regime in which incentives grow larger as energy efficiency increases. The policy improvements in this bill were recommended by energy efficiency experts. This bill establishes energy and water efficiency incentives for commercial buildings and industrial facilities, about which Senator Cardin and Senator Schatz have focused their remarks. I would like to focus on a different provision in the bill: tax credits for home renovations that will increase energy efficiency of homes by at least 20 percent. The tax credit would increase in size with every 5 percent of additional energy efficiency improvement achieved. Homeowners who improve the efficiency of their home by more than 50 percent will qualify for a maximum credit of $5,000.…
